Hi All,
can you answer below questions?
- Who all can Qualify and approve the demand?
- Can a demand have more than one idea associated with it? (Correct me if I am wrong - only one demand can have one idea)
- How stakeholders are added to the demand automatically? (Correct me if am wrong - they get added based on the selected portfolio from stakeholders table if you have any associated with the portfolio.)

Hi,
When the user submits an idea and the demand manager approves the idea, automatically creating a demand from that idea.
1. The Demand Manager can Qualify and Approve the Demand.
The demand manager can also select multiple ideas on the Ideas list and then select Accept, Defer, or Delete from the Actions choice list.
2.Yes, a demand can have more than one idea associated with it ,to pro-grammatically associate multiple similar ideas to a single demand.They can have many to many relationship ,if not you can create many to many relationship.
For details you can refer the below link.
http://wiki.servicenow.com/index.php?title=Creating_a_Many-to-Many_Relationship
Demand managers can enhance a demand request by adding stakeholders, requirements, risks, decisions, and resource plans.
3. When a demand is submitted, the demand stakeholder list is populated automatically from associated portfolio. You can also add stakeholders. To add a person to the stakeholder list, scroll to the Stakeholders related list on the Demand form, click New to create a record, and fill in the form.
When adding a stakeholder from the demand form, the Portfolio field displays the portfolio that was selected on the Demand form.
A demand can have multiple stakeholders and a stakeholder can be associated with multiple demands.
The newly added stakeholder is automatically associated with the current demand and any other demands that use the same portfolio.

Can you tell me how do you associate multiple ideas to demand without doing any customization. I never asked for any customization. We can do anything with customization.

Without doing customisation i.e without creating many to many relationship also we can add multiple ideas to demand ,already parent and child relationship exists between idea and demand .You need to configure only related lists in demand form ,by which you can add multiple ideas to demand.

Even if I do that, don't you think system will create a new demand each time an idea is accepted? And if we ignore an idea without marking it as accept then user will never know if his idea is ever been accepted. I think it is designed in that way only. Each idea must have one demand.
